Henry JACKSON [Parents] 1 was born 2 on May 12 1829 in Lower Island Cove, Conception Bay, Newfoundland and was christened 3 on Jun 28 1829 in Lower Island Cove, Conception Bay, Newfoundland. He died 4 about 1889 in on the Labrador Coast. Henry married 5 Caroline KING in 1848.

DEATH:

1. Joyce (Bishop) Dobbie's and Pat Stewart's notes indicate that Henry died while on a fishing trip to the Labrador coast. He was salted in and brought home to Shoal Harbour (Cavendish) for burial.

2. According to the book "Where once they Stood...", Shoal Harbour / Cavendish 1845- 1997, it was Henry born 1779 that died on the Labrador coast.

NOTES:

1. Per Pat Stewart: According to the Encyclopedia of Newfoundland & Labrador about Cavendish: "Tradition has it that the first settlers were Charles Oakley & John Lockyer who came c.1800 and left shortly afterwards. The first permanent settlers were the Jackson's who came from Lower Island Cove in 1845 and the Jerrett's who came from New Jersey in 1855." Perhaps Henry was the first permanent settler of Cavendish along with his family.
